Rivals' success has, though, unfortunately, caused a knock-on effect on what is arguably its biggest competitor, 168澳洲幸运5开奖网:Overwatch 2, with the 168澳洲幸运5开奖网:Blizzard-developed hero shooter seeing an almost 40 percent drop in players since Rivals launch🐠ed.
Overwatch 2 Has Lost Almost 40 Percent Of Its Players In Under Two Months
Using data from SteamDB, we foun🍨d that in the three months leading up to ' launch (September 5 to December 5), Overwatch 2 was enjoying an average player count of 33,738. In the seven or so weeks since Rivals was released, Overwatch 2's average player count has fallen to 20,565—a 39 percent drop.
For parity, the average player count for Overwatch 2 for each𓆉 of the three months we lo♔oked at was 34,813 (September 5 to October 4), 34,107 (October 5 to November 4), and 32,268 (November 5 to December 4), so it was clearly stable until Marvel Rivals launched.
While correlation does not always imply causation, the timing of the two 🌸instances at least indicates Marvel Rivals' launch had a significant impact on Overwatch 2's player count. Whether it caused the full 39 percent decrease, we'll never know, but there is a clear link.
Overwatch 2 has always f🐲aced an uphill struggle since it lau🦩nched in October 2022.
The game was revealed as a sequel to Overwatch, a title many considered as not needing a sequel, then completely changed its structure, 168澳洲幸运5开奖网:switching to 5v5. Delays and 168澳洲幸运5开奖网:complaints about the gameಌ's early battle passes meant it got off on further bad footing, and it never really recovered from there. Last November, the developers even attempted to bring back the classic l🦩ook and modes of the original 168澳洲幸运5开奖网:Overwatch, but that mode didn't move the dial.
With numbers continuing to decline, it will be interesting to see where 168澳洲幸运5开奖网:Activision Blizzard goes from here.
